All offences · Oct 2024 - Sep 2025Christchurch Avenue area has the 52nd highest crime rate of 108 local areas in Belmont , and the 307th lowest crime rate of 650 local areas in Harrow .
At least one of the neighbouring streets has high or very high crime levels. However, overall crime around this postcode is more mixed, with some nearby areas experiencing lower crime.
The overall crime rate in the area around Christchurch Avenue (HA3 8NB) in the last 12 months was 48.9 per 1,000 residents and was 1.3% higher than the Belmont average (48.3 per 1,000 residents). In the last 12 months, this area’s most reported crimes were Vehicle crime with 7 offences recorded. The least common crime was Anti-social behaviour with 1 case , down -66.7% compared to 2024. The fastest-growing crime category was Burglary ( 200.0% YoY). The sharpest decline was Criminal damage and arson ( -75.0% YoY).
Violent crimes totalled 7 (≈ 15.6 per 1,000 residents). Year-over-year these were falling ( -30.0% ). Over the last decade, overall crime has rising ( 51.9% comparing early vs recent averages) .
In the area around Christchurch Avenue (HA3 8NB), the main crime hotspot is near Oakfield Avenue. Police recorded 25 crimes here, including 14 violent or public-order offences. All these locations are within roughly 0.3 miles.
